Co-founder of Rockstar and Red Dead Redemption 2 Writer Dan Houser believes that a third game will eventually be made, but admitted that he would be sad not to be involved in its development.

Speaking in a recent interview with podcaster Lex Fridman, Houser, who also has writing credits on almost all grand theft car game, shared his opinion on not being part of the long-awaited GTA 6 and any potential Red Dead Redemption sequel having left the company.
